Junior Machine Learning Engineer REMOTE
—
Trainee / Junior Machine Learning Engineer – Remote | Entry Level AI Role | Hiring Now Location: Remote Salary: £30,000 – £45,000 per annum (DOE) Job Type: Full-time | Permanent | Graduate & Junior Opportunities About the Opportunity One of our clients is building a talent pipeline for Trainee and Junior Machine Learning Engineers to join growing AI, data science, and software engineering teams across the UK. This opportunity is ideal for candidates looking to start or grow a career in Machine Learning, Artificial Intelligence, Data Science, and Python development within fully remote environments. Successful applicants will be considered for multiple entry-level and junior ML roles. Key Responsibilities • Support development of machine learning models and AI solutions • Assist with data preprocessing, feature engineering, and model training • Work with datasets using Python and ML libraries • Support model testing, evaluation, and optimisation • Contribute to ML pipelines and data workflows • Collaborate with data scientists and software engineers • Maintain documentation and experiment tracking Why Apply Remote UK opportunities Entry-level and graduate-friendly roles Multiple hiring companies Fast screening and placement process Clear AI career progression pathway Junior Machine Learning Engineer, Trainee Machine Learning Engineer, Entry Level AI Engineer, Graduate Data Scientist, Python Developer, Machine Learning, Artificial Intelligence, Deep Learning, NLP, Computer Vision, Data Science, Python, TensorFlow, PyTorch, Scikit-learn, Pandas, NumPy, SQL, Data Analysis, MLOps, AWS, Azure, GCP, Model Training, Data Engineering, AI Developer, Remote AI Jobs UK, Junior Data Engineer, Graduate Tech Jobs UK
| Skill | Source | Confidence |
|---|---|---|
| Python | llm_hard |
100%
|
| SQL | llm_hard |
100%
|
| Pandas | llm_hard |
100%
|
| NumPy | llm_hard |
100%
|
| Deep Learning | llm_hard |
100%
|
| TensorFlow | llm_hard |
100%
|
| PyTorch | llm_hard |
100%
|
| Scikit-learn | llm_hard |
100%
|
| Feature Engineering | llm_hard |
100%
|
| MLOps | llm_hard |
100%
|
| Data Pipelines | llm_hard |
80%
|
| NLP | llm_hard |
80%
|
| Data Wrangling | llm_hard |
80%
|
| Computer Vision | llm_hard |
80%
|
| Model Deployment | llm_hard |
80%
|
| Google Cloud AI | llm_hard |
80%
|
| AWS (SageMaker, EC2, S3) | llm_hard |
80%
|
| Azure ML | llm_hard |
80%
|
| Skill | Source | Confidence |
|---|---|---|
| Documentation | llm_soft |
100%
|
| Collaboration | llm_soft |
100%
|
| Written Communication | llm_soft |
80%
|
| Query | Country | Status | Response ms | Created |
|---|---|---|---|---|
| Junior Machine Learning Engineer REMOTE | extracted | 5500 | 2026-03-22 02:12 | |
| Junior Machine Learning Engineer REMOTE | classified | 439 | 2026-03-21 20:56 | |
| entry level data scientist in London | gb | duplicate | 3774 | 2026-03-21 17:25 |
| junior deep learning engineer in London | gb | duplicate | 8628 | 2026-03-21 17:11 |
| junior AI developer in London | gb | duplicate | 7475 | 2026-03-21 17:07 |
| junior AI engineer in London | gb | duplicate | 14347 | 2026-03-21 17:04 |
| junior ML engineer in London | gb | duplicate | 10686 | 2026-03-21 17:01 |
| junior machine learning engineer in London | gb | duplicate | 9822 | 2026-03-21 16:57 |
| junior data scientist in London | gb | processed | 15834 | 2026-03-21 16:54 |
{
"job_id": "avW5AnbhK-e_l8b_AAAAAA==",
"job_city": "London",
"job_state": null,
"job_title": "Junior Machine Learning Engineer REMOTE",
"job_salary": null,
"job_country": "GB",
"job_benefits": null,
"job_latitude": 51.5072178,
"job_location": "London",
"job_onet_soc": "15111100",
"apply_options": [
{
"is_direct": false,
"publisher": "Apply4U",
"apply_link": "https://www.apply4u.co.uk/jobs/junior-machine-learning-engineer-remote/30624596?utm_campaign=google_jobs_apply&utm_source=google_jobs_apply&utm_medium=organic"
},
{
"is_direct": false,
"publisher": "Talents By StudySmarter",
"apply_link": "https://talents.studysmarter.co.uk/companies/wealth-dynamix/junior-machine-learning-scientist-fintech-remote-5452557/?utm_campaign=google_jobs_apply&utm_source=google_jobs_apply&utm_medium=organic"
},
{
"is_direct": null,
"publisher": "Apply4U",
"apply_link": "https://www.apply4u.co.uk/jobs/junior-machine-learning-engineer-remote/30624596"
}
],
"employer_logo": "https://encrypted-tbn0.gstatic.com/images?q=tbn:ANd9GcQTHtkdtZ9bLS4GNWv3wekVynuiU9s2EFdqJo7q&s=0",
"employer_name": "Apply4U | Job Search & Recruitment Platform",
"job_is_remote": false,
"job_longitude": -0.12758619999999998,
"job_posted_at": "19 days ago",
"job_publisher": "Apply4U",
"job_apply_link": "https://www.apply4u.co.uk/jobs/junior-machine-learning-engineer-remote/30624596?utm_campaign=google_jobs_apply&utm_source=google_jobs_apply&utm_medium=organic",
"job_highlights": {},
"job_max_salary": null,
"job_min_salary": null,
"job_description": "Trainee / Junior Machine Learning Engineer – Remote | Entry Level AI Role | Hiring Now\n\nLocation: Remote\n\nSalary: £30,000 – £45,000 per annum (DOE)\n\nJob Type: Full-time | Permanent | Graduate & Junior Opportunities\n\nAbout the Opportunity\n\nOne of our clients is building a talent pipeline for Trainee and Junior Machine Learning Engineers to join growing AI, data science, and software engineering teams across the UK.\n\nThis opportunity is ideal for candidates looking to start or grow a career in Machine Learning, Artificial Intelligence, Data Science, and Python development within fully remote environments.\n\nSuccessful applicants will be considered for multiple entry-level and junior ML roles.\n\nKey Responsibilities\n• Support development of machine learning models and AI solutions\n• Assist with data preprocessing, feature engineering, and model training\n• Work with datasets using Python and ML libraries\n• Support model testing, evaluation, and optimisation\n• Contribute to ML pipelines and data workflows\n• Collaborate with data scientists and software engineers\n• Maintain documentation and experiment tracking\n\nWhy Apply\n\nRemote UK opportunities\n\nEntry-level and graduate-friendly roles\n\nMultiple hiring companies\n\nFast screening and placement process\n\nClear AI career progression pathway\n\nJunior Machine Learning Engineer, Trainee Machine Learning Engineer, Entry Level AI Engineer, Graduate Data Scientist, Python Developer, Machine Learning, Artificial Intelligence, Deep Learning, NLP, Computer Vision, Data Science, Python, TensorFlow, PyTorch, Scikit-learn, Pandas, NumPy, SQL, Data Analysis, MLOps, AWS, Azure, GCP, Model Training, Data Engineering, AI Developer, Remote AI Jobs UK, Junior Data Engineer, Graduate Tech Jobs UK",
"job_google_link": "https://www.google.com/search?q=jobs&gl=gb&hl=en&udm=8#vhid=vt%3D20/docid%3DavW5AnbhK-e_l8b_AAAAAA%3D%3D&vssid=jobs-detail-viewer",
"employer_website": null,
"job_onet_job_zone": "5",
"job_salary_period": null,
"job_apply_is_direct": false,
"job_employment_type": "Full–time",
"job_employment_types": [
"FULLTIME"
],
"job_posted_at_timestamp": 1772409600,
"job_posted_at_datetime_utc": "2026-03-02T00:00:00.000Z"
}